Lucknow, June 19 -- The Congress is recalibrating its strategy in Uttar Pradesh, preparing for the possibility of contesting the 2027 Assembly elections alone-even as public statements by alliance partners suggest otherwise.
Shortly after Samajwadi Party (SP) chief Akhilesh Yadav reiterated that the opposition INDIA bloc was intact, internal voices from both camps painted a different picture. A senior SP leader hinted to this reporter that the party might restrict the Congress to just 40 out of 403 seats or contest alone altogether. Almost in tandem, Congress's UP in-charge Avinash Pande took a more assertive tone: "Nobody should take us for granted. If the Congress does not get respect, we want to be prepared for all 403 seats."
